1. Bright Maxi + Statement Sandals: Elevate in Seconds

Maxi dresses are basically sunshine in fabric. Pair a vibrant print with bold sandals, and you’re instantly put-together. No stress, all impact. FYI, this look works with a sunhat, too!
Key Elements:
- Bright, breathable maxi in cotton or rayon
- Statement sandals (colorful straps or chunky blocks)
- Minimal jewelry to let the dress shine
This combination flatters every figure and moves with you as you cruise through a summer day. It’s perfect for terrace hangs, farmers markets, or casual date nights.
2. Sweet Florals + White Sneakers: Effortless Cool

Florals scream romance, but pairing them with clean white sneakers adds an urban edge. Comfort meets charm, and you won’t overheat while chasing after the brunch crowd. Seriously, it just works.
Why it Works:
- Lightweight floral sundress adds playful charm
- White sneakers keep things casual and comfy
- Light crossbody bag for hands-free fun
Bonus: pop on a lightweight denim jacket for a chilled evening breeze. Your future self will thank you for this easy transition from day to night.
3. Linen Slip Dress + Barely-There Sandals: Minimalist Dream

Linen slip dresses are breathable and sleek, like a cool breeze in fabric form. Dress them up with delicate jewelry or go minimalist with barely-there sandals. Trust me, less is more here.
Key Points:
- Loose or slim linen slip dress
- Flat or kitten-heel sandals for comfort
- Simple gold or silver jewelry
Wear this for rooftop sunsets, gallery openings, or a date where you want to look effortless yet polished. It’s the kind of outfit that forgives all sun-kissed imperfections.
4. Pint-Sized Patterns + Color Blocking: Playful Yet Polished

If you love a little edge, mix bold patterns or color blocks in a single sundress. It’s a playful way to showcase personality without trying too hard. The trick is to keep accessories clean and let the dress do the talking.
Tips:
- Choose one loud pattern and pair with a solid color accessory
- Carry a compact crossbody in a neutral shade
- Stick to one metallic jewelry tone to keep it cohesive
Perfect for weekend getaways, museum strolls, or impromptu picnics where you want to look intentional but not stuffy.
5. Shirtdress Swagger: Belted and Bright

A shirt-style sundress gives you that tailored vibe with breezy ease. Cinch the waist with a belt, toss on a comfy sandal, and you’re set for errands, cafe-hopping, or a casual office day in summer.
What Works Well:
- Lightweight cotton or blended shirtdress
- Waist belt to define shape
- Strappy sandals or loafers for versatility
The belt transforms the silhouette, and the breathable fabric keeps you cool while staying chic. It’s practical fashion at its finest.

7. Empire Waist + Gladiator Sandals: Dreamy and Airy

The empire waist gives a forgiving silhouette, especially on hot days when you don’t want fabric clinging in all the wrong places. Gladiator sandals add a touch of drama without stealing the show from the dress.
Why It Shines:
- Airy fit under the bustline
- Statement but not overpowering sandals
- Light scarf or shawl for cooler mornings or evenings
Ideal for daytime weddings, park strolls, or a casual meet-up with friends where you want to feel relaxed but look put-together.
